Last year’s Killer Klowns From Outer Space scare zone was so popular that Universal Orlando will again welcome the interstellar, homicidal clowns back for a full haunted house experience at 2019’s Halloween Horror Nights.
According to the official word from Universal Orlando, this year’s house “…will feature a gaggle of new characters including the baby Klowns, Boco, and Klownzilla, as well as new scenery like the Klowns’ circus-tent spaceship, and the cotton candy cocoon storage room where they keep their victims. Throughout the house your sense of fear will be triggered by your sense of smell as you encounter strong whiffs of familiar fairground fare like sweet cotton candy, stale buttery popcorn and ice cream. Don’t be fooled though, these otherwise pleasant aromas are a sign of the murderous gang of klowns that awaits you as you move from scene to scene.”
The Klowns join Ghost Busters and Stranger Things as the announced intellectual property houses. Last year’s properties that were based on horror films and series included: Stranger Things, Poltergeist, Child’s Play: Revenge of Chucky, Halloween 4, and Killer Klowns from Outer Space.
Universal Orlando’s schedule starts on September 6 and runs through November 2, nearly a week earlier than last year’s start. There are also more dates this year, expanding from 34 nights to 41.
